brainlid/langchain

Elixir implementation of a LangChain style framework that lets Elixir projects integrate with and leverage LLMs.

69
/ 100
Established

This project helps Elixir developers integrate advanced AI capabilities into their applications. It takes input from various large language models (LLMs) like OpenAI, Anthropic, or locally hosted models and allows you to chain them together with other application logic. The result is more intelligent, data-aware, and agentic Elixir applications that can understand and interact with their environment.

1,108 stars. Actively maintained with 26 commits in the last 30 days.

Use this if you are an Elixir developer building applications that need to leverage powerful AI models for complex tasks like natural language understanding, content generation, or automated decision-making.

Not ideal if you are not an Elixir developer or if your application doesn't require integrating with large language models.

Elixir development AI integration Large Language Models Application development AI-powered applications
No Package No Dependents
Maintenance 20 / 25
Adoption 10 / 25
Maturity 16 / 25
Community 23 / 25

How are scores calculated?

Stars

1,108

Forks

188

Language

Elixir

License

Last pushed

Mar 13, 2026

Commits (30d)

26

Get this data via API

curl "https://pt-edge.onrender.com/api/v1/quality/llm-tools/brainlid/langchain"

Open to everyone — 100 requests/day, no key needed. Get a free key for 1,000/day.